Output 62b044164d37f3f4c543916fc468436c4bf94ffdb64561d0983c897da9e8032a:0

value
72090
script pubkey
OP_0 OP_PUSHBYTES_20 b8ac9c688a8b678b9a300117dbebbc17b9890eb9
address
bc1qhzkfc6y23dnchx3sqytah6auz7ucjr4e8g0s86
transaction
62b044164d37f3f4c543916fc468436c4bf94ffdb64561d0983c897da9e8032a
spent
true